Templates for Inselect. Templates are written in YAML.
Name
Required.
Object label
Optional.
A string that defines how Inselect will assemble the file names of cropped
object images and of the names shown on Object view grid.
Text between curly braces ({
and }
) will be substituted with the value
of that field for that crop.
For example, if a template contains the fields Specimen number
and
Family
, the Object label
could be {Specimen number}-{Genus}
.
For an Inselect document with three crops with a Specimen number
of 1
,
2
and 3
and each with a Family
of Coleoptera
, the saved crops would
be called 1-Coleoptera.jpg
, 2-Coleoptera.jpg
and 3-Coleoptera.jpg
.

.Thumbnail width pixels
Optional. A number between 1024 and 16384 inclusive. Defaults to 4096.
Cropped file suffix
Optional. One of .bmp
, .jpeg
, .jpg
, .png
, .tif
, .tiff
. Defaults
to .jpg
.
Fields
A list of mappings for which the following can be used.
Name
Required.
Label
Optional. Will be displayed in the UI instead of Name
.
URI
Optional. Should be a valid URL.
Mandatory
Optional. Should be either true
or false
. If true
the user must
enter a value for this field. Defaults to false
.
Fixed value
Optional. A string value that the user will not be able to alter.
Choices
Optional. A list of unique strings from which the user can choose.
Choices with data
Optional. A list of unique strings from which the user can choose,
together with hidden data values.
Fixed value
, Choices
and Choices with data
are mutually exclusive.
Parser
Optional. One of the following
date
A string in the form YYYY-M[M]-D[D]
.
float
A floating point number.
float_ge0
A floating point number is greater than or equal to zero.
float_gt0
A floating point number that is greater than zero.
four_digit_int
A positive integer with exactly four digits.
int
An integer.
int_ge0
An integer that is greater than or equal to zero.
int_gt0
An integer that is greater than zero.
latitude
A latitude in one of a number of formats:
longitude
A longitude - see latitude
for a list of acceptable formats.
one_or_two_digit_int
A positive integer with either one or two digits.
sparse_date
A string in one of the forms:
YYYY
YYYY-M[M]
YYYY-M[M]-D[D]
Regex parser
Optional. A regular expression. Values that do not match the regular
expression are considered to be invalid. Regex parser
and Parser
are mutually exclusive.
